TCA to explore owner-operator lawsuits

The Truckload Carriers Association’s next audio conference explores trends in owner-operator litigation regarding alleged violations of the truth-in-leasing regulations.

The seminar will focus on practices and circumstances that are challenged most often, including equipment lease purchase arrangements, chargebacks, escrow/reserve accounts, cargo and property damage claims and insurance and fuel purchased through or from the carrier.

Jim Sullivan, who chairs the Transportation Law Group at Shughart Thomson & Kilroy in Kansas City, Mo., will lead the presentation and field questions from participants.

The audio conference is scheduled for 12 noon to 1:30 Eastern time on Wednesday, Aug. 17. Registration is $129 per site for TCA members and $159 for nonmembers.
